What is RTP and Why Does It Matter?

When you’re spinning the reels at your favorite online casino, understanding Return to Player (RTP) is crucial for making informed decisions about where to play. RTP represents the percentage of all wagered money that a slot game will pay back to players over time.

How RTP Works

Think of RTP as a long-term statistical measure. If a slot has a 96% RTP, it means that theoretically, for every $100 wagered, players will receive $96 back. The remaining 4% represents the house edge. Keep in mind that RTP calculations occur over thousands or millions of spins, so your individual sessions may vary significantly.

Finding High RTP Slots

Most reputable online casinos display RTP percentages for their games. Look for slots with RTPs of 95% or higher for better odds. Games often range from 85% to 98%, so comparing before you play can make a real difference in your bankroll management.
